This enables you to leave, and may also aid in working out a reduced rate from the salesperson, because it reveals that you're not easily persuaded. The LA Times suggests steering clear of from reviewing regular monthly settlements with a supplier - bill walsh used cars. This is since suppliers might deceive consumers into paying even more than they recognize


An excellent policy of thumb is to separate your settlements out as opposed to speaking concerning whatever at the same time. You may want to structure your discussion first around price, then funding, then additionals (like warranties), and lastly the worth of a trade-in (if relevant). Constantly keep in mind that whatever is up for arrangement; by that, we imply that you shouldn't simply be haggling on the cost of the automobile.

Some states have marginal demands and few costs, whereas others have stringent, lengthy and sometimes expensive licensing procedures. Lease or possess a residential or commercial property for your dealer Follow specific place needs for your workplace and display room Pass a criminal history check or individual background set of questions demand Acquire a Staff Member Recognition Number (EIN) (https://www.artstation.com/burttevis9/profile) from the IRS Obtain a state tax obligation number from your neighborhood tax department Supply duplicates of your insurance plan and your vehicle dealer surety bond contract Supply a duplicate of a franchise business agreement (if selling new cars) Pass a state-mandated dealership training course Pass an examination of your dealership facilities Complete and submit your dealership application, together with all various other needed documents Pay all application, licensing, and dealership plate fees Once you begin selling cars, you will be called for to adhere to numerous state and federal laws

You click this can conserve thousands by acquiring a made use of vehicle as opposed to a new auto at a car dealership, yet these cost savings come at a price: your time. You'll need to do some research to see to it that you're denying an auto looking for pricey fixings. When you get a previously owned automobile, it's up to you to identify that the vehicle has been well preserved and is mishap cost-free.
